What Should You Do After Putting Petrol in a Diesel Car?

It is easy, the first step is just don’t start the engine.

If you are still at the fuel station, notify a member of staff of what has occurred. If the car can move, get the car into neutral and move away from pump without starting the car.

Then, reach out to a wrong fuel recovery service.

If already started, turn the car off when safe to do so. Stop for a safe distance from the roadway before shutting down the engine.

The AA and RAC both suggest not running the engine following misfuelling and have the fuel drained professionally.

Why Is Petrol in a Diesel Car a Problem?

Petrol may cause less lubrication requirements to the diesel fuel system. As the polluted fuel passes through the system, it may cause problems in the fuel pump or fuel injectors.

The RAC states that petrol can be a solvent in the diesel fuel system. This can cause excess friction and may cause damage to critical parts.

The risk increases when the engine is started, since the contaminated fuel starts to circulate.

Can Wrong Petrol Damage Your Engine?

It can, particularly if the vehicle has been driven after misfuelling. But if you fill a diesel car with petrol doesn’t necessarily mean the engine is broken.

There are a few factors involved. This includes the quantity of petrol introduced, the quantity of diesel that was left in the tank and whether the engine was started or driven.

This is why early action is crucial. In most cases, the error can be dealt with if it’s found before the ignition is turned on.

A professional technician will drain the contaminated fuel and determine if additional fuel-system cleaning is needed.

What should I do if I put the wrong petrol in my car?

NEVER start the engine. Let the car remain inoperable and call a wrong fuel recovery professional.

Is petrol in diesel worse than diesel in petrol?

A petrol in a diesel can be especially serious as petrol can affect the lubrication in the diesel fuel system. But either misfuelling type needs to be attended to quickly.

Can I drive after putting petrol in a diesel car?

It is strongly recommended that you do not drive. Driving the engine may cause the wrong fuel to flow through the system and create a potential for damage.

What if I have already started the engine?

Turn it off when it is safe to do so. Next, call a professional technician and describe the conditions of the operation and the length of time the engine was running, along with whether or not the engine was operated by the driver.

Can wrong petrol be removed at a petrol station?

Yes. Fuel recovery technicians can be found that have mobile units and can drain the contaminated fuel at a suitable petrol station. The exact process will vary according to the vehicle and situation.

Can I remove the wrong petrol myself?

Fuel draining by the vehicle owner is not recommended. Fuel is a fire hazard and modern fuel systems can be quite complex. Professional technicians have appropriate equipment for controlled fuel removal.
